你有没有遇到过这样的场景:企业高层决策会议上,IT主管和业务部门因为选择“Python数据分析还是商业智能平台”而争论不休?一边强调灵活编程带来的无限可能,一边强调专业工具的高效和协作。事实上,随着企业数字化转型的加速,“数据分析”已经不是技术部门的专利,各业务团队也在积极拥抱数据驱动。而如何在Python和商业智能(BI)工具之间做出选择,已成为企业信息化建设、降本增效、业务创新等多重目标下的核心难题。本文将从实际案例、功能对比、应用场景以及企业选型关键因素等角度,深入剖析Python和商业智能的本质区别,帮助你彻底厘清选型思路,少走弯路。

🚦一、Python与商业智能的根本区别:技术底层 vs. 业务赋能
1、定位与核心价值:工具属性与业务目标的分野
很多人初次接触数据分析,都会问:“Python和BI工具到底有什么根本区别?难道不是都能做数据分析和可视化吗?”这其实是一个认知误区。Python是一种通用编程语言,其数据分析能力来源于强大的生态,如Pandas、NumPy、Matplotlib等第三方库,也能实现复杂的机器学习、自动化任务,是开发者、数据科学家、工程师的“瑞士军刀”。而商业智能平台(如FineBI)则是专门为企业数据分析、报表、决策支持而设计的集成工具,强调的是易用性、协作、数据治理和可视化呈现,面向的是业务用户和管理层。
维度 | Python数据分析 | 商业智能平台(如FineBI) | 典型用户 | 上手难度 |
---|---|---|---|---|
技术属性 | 编程语言+工具库 | 集成软件平台 | 技术人员 | 高 |
主要功能 | 任意数据处理、自动化、建模 | 可视化报表、自助分析、数据治理、协作 | 业务人员 | 低 |
生态支持 | 开源社区、海量库 | 专业厂商、企业服务 | 混合(偏技术) | 中 |
运维与扩展性 | 高度定制,需开发/维护 | 支持扩展,厂商维护 | 企业团队 | 低 |
本质上,Python适合个性化、创新性极强的数据应用开发,但对业务人员的门槛很高;而商业智能平台则是“人人可用”的自助分析工具,强调数据治理与统一标准。
- Python可以实现几乎所有数据处理需求,但“自由”往往意味着“高成本”:需要专业人员持续开发、维护代码、管理环境,数据安全与规范难以保障。
- BI工具(如FineBI)则内置数据建模、可视化、协作、权限管理等功能,大大降低了门槛,实现企业级的数据标准化和快速决策支持。
举例说明:一家制造企业在用Python做质量分析时,数据科学家每月需花几天编写脚本清洗数据、生成图表;而用FineBI后,业务部门可自助拖拽分析原材料、产线、工序数据,自动生成质量趋势看板,数据团队只需做一次模型配置。
- Python的灵活性适合创新、AI建模、自动化场景,但日常业务分析、指标管理、数据协作,BI平台效率远高于Python。
2、应用场景的实际分布与企业需求差异
企业到底需要哪种工具?答案取决于你的业务目标和团队结构。我们来看几个典型场景:
- 数据科学创新:金融风控、精准营销、预测性维护,Python优势明显。
- 企业日常运营分析:销售、库存、财务、HR等业务报表,BI平台(如FineBI)效率高、易用性好。
- 协作与权限管理:多人同时分析、数据共享、指标统一,BI工具无可替代。
- 自动化与批处理:定时任务、数据爬取、复杂ETL,Python胜任。
- 高级建模:机器学习、深度学习、算法实验,Python不可或缺。
业务场景 | Python适用性 | BI平台适用性 | 关键需求 | 推荐工具 |
---|---|---|---|---|
日常运营分析 | 一般 | 非常适用 | 快速报表、协作 | BI平台 |
数据科学创新 | 非常适用 | 一般 | 灵活建模、算法 | Python |
自动化脚本 | 非常适用 | 一般 | 批量处理、定时 | Python |
指标统一管理 | 一般 | 非常适用 | 数据治理、标准化 | BI平台 |
AI智能图表 | 可实现 | 非常适用 | 无代码、智能化 | BI平台 |
在实际项目中,很多企业会选择“双轨并行”:技术部门用Python做底层创新,业务部门用BI工具做日常分析和协作。
- Python的扩展性和开放性,适合复杂算法、深度定制;
- BI平台的标准化和易用性,适合全员数据赋能、指标治理和业务运营。
参考文献:《数字化转型实践与案例》(张晓东,机械工业出版社,2021)详细分析了制造、零售、金融等行业Python与BI的协同应用。
🚀二、企业选型的关键因素:成本、效率、治理、协同
1、成本与效率:投入产出比的理性衡量
“Python免费,BI工具要付费,企业是不是应该优先用Python?”很多企业管理者存在这样的误解。实际上一套完整的Python数据分析体系,远远不止“免费”这么简单。
- 人员成本:Python需要数据科学家、工程师持续开发和维护,招聘、培训、流失都带来极高的隐性成本。
- 开发周期:每个分析需求都要写代码、测试、上线,响应业务的速度慢,业务部门依赖技术团队,协作效率低。
- 运维成本:Python环境管理、库版本兼容、代码质量管控,都是长期投入。
- 数据安全与规范:代码分散,权限管理难,合规风险高。
而商业智能平台(如FineBI)则采用“平台化”模式:
- 一次投入,长期受益:厂商提供运维支持、功能升级、数据安全保障,企业仅需做业务配置。
- 业务自助分析:业务人员无需代码,拖拽即可生成报表、看板,响应需求快。
- 统一数据治理:指标体系、权限管理、协作发布都在平台内实现,标准化高。
- 可扩展性强:支持多数据源接入、AI智能分析、自然语言问答等新兴功能。
维度 | Python数据分析 | BI平台(如FineBI) | 企业关注点 |
---|---|---|---|
软件费用 | 免费(开源) | 需购买授权 | 成本投入 |
人力成本 | 高(需专业人员) | 低(业务人员可自助) | 用工效率 |
运维难度 | 高(环境复杂) | 低(平台化运维) | 省心省力 |
响应速度 | 慢(开发周期长) | 快(即拖即用) | 业务敏捷 |
数据安全 | 一般(分散管理) | 高(统一权限) | 合规风险 |
实际案例:某零售集团2023年引入FineBI后,原本每月需要IT部门花30小时维护Python脚本的销售报表,转为业务人员自助分析与看板发布,季度数据分析成本下降60%。
- 企业选型时,不能只看工具“价格”,更要考虑整体投入产出比和长期可持续发展。
2、数据治理与协同:企业级数字化的必选项
数据治理是企业数字化转型的核心。Python虽然灵活,但往往带来数据分散、指标混乱、权限失控等问题。商业智能平台则通过“指标中心”“数据资产中心”等功能,实现统一数据建模、指标标准化、权限分级管理,确保企业数据资产安全、高效流通。
- 多人协作分析:BI平台支持多人同时编辑、评论、发布报表,数据驱动决策不再是技术壁垒。
- 权限细粒度控制:不同部门、岗位可按需访问数据,合规性高。
- 数据资产沉淀:所有分析过程、指标计算逻辑都可追溯、复用,便于知识共享与创新。
维度 | Python数据分析 | BI平台(如FineBI) | 企业协同场景 |
---|---|---|---|
数据治理 | 分散,难标准化 | 统一,指标中心 | 指标一致性 |
协作机制 | 代码沟通,门槛高 | 可视化拖拽,人人可用 | 跨部门协作 |
权限管理 | 依赖代码实现,易出错 | 平台细粒度权限控制 | 安全合规 |
数据溯源 | 代码难追溯 | 平台自动记录 | 过程可复用 |
企业数字化转型成功的关键,是能否构建以数据资产为核心的全员赋能体系。这个过程,BI平台优势极为突出。以FineBI为例,不仅连续八年蝉联中国商业智能市场占有率第一,还获得Gartner、IDC等权威认可,支持自助建模、可视化看板、协作发布、AI智能图表等先进能力,帮助企业打通数据采集、管理、分析与共享的全流程。欢迎体验 FineBI工具在线试用 。
- Python适合小团队、创新型项目,BI平台适合大中型企业、业务协同场景,二者并非互斥,而是各有侧重。
参考文献:《企业数字化转型方法论》(王海燕,电子工业出版社,2022)深入阐释了数据治理和协同在选型中的核心价值。
🏁三、未来趋势与企业选型建议:融合、多元、智能化
1、技术融合与智能化的演进
随着AI、自动化和大数据技术的发展,企业的数据分析工具正在变得越来越智能和多元。Python和商业智能平台的边界正在逐步模糊,许多BI厂商已经开始支持Python脚本嵌入、AI算法集成,实现“平台+代码”深度融合。
- BI平台内置Python引擎,支持自定义算法、复用已有模型,实现技术创新与业务应用的结合。
- AI智能图表、自然语言问答、自动数据建模等功能,让业务人员无需代码也能享受AI红利。
- 数据平台逐步走向“开放协同”,企业可根据业务场景灵活选用工具,形成技术生态闭环。
趋势维度 | 传统Python分析 | 传统BI平台 | 智能融合趋势 | 企业价值 |
---|---|---|---|---|
技术创新 | 高(灵活编程) | 中(专业报表) | 非常高(AI集成) | 创新驱动 |
易用性 | 低(需专业人员) | 高(业务自助) | 非常高(智能化) | 全员赋能 |
协作能力 | 低(代码沟通) | 高(可视化协作) | 非常高(多端协同) | 跨界协作 |
开放性 | 高(开源生态) | 中(厂商平台) | 非常高(平台开放) | 技术融合 |
企业选型建议:
- 业务分析、报表、协作优先选择专业BI平台,提升效率与治理水平。
- 创新型项目、AI算法实验、自动化业务,可结合Python工具,发挥技术创新优势。
- 构建开放的数据平台生态,实现技术融合与智能赋能,推动企业数字化转型落地。
未来,Python和商业智能平台不是“二选一”的关系,而是“优势互补”的新生态。企业应根据自身业务需求、团队结构、发展战略,灵活组合,打造高效的数据驱动体系。
🎯总结与价值提升
通过本文的深入剖析,你应该已经明确:Python和商业智能平台的根本区别在于技术属性与业务目标的分野,选型关键在于企业的实际需求、团队结构、数字化战略。Python适合创新、自动化和复杂建模,BI平台则专注于业务自助分析、数据治理与协作赋能。企业选型时,既要关注成本效率,也要重视数据安全和治理能力。随着AI与智能化趋势,技术融合将成为主流,只有灵活组合、优势互补,才能推动企业数据要素真正转化为生产力。希望本文能帮助你在“Python和商业智能有何区别?企业选择的关键因素”这一问题上做出最优决策,助力企业迈向高效智能的数字化未来。
参考文献:
- 张晓东. 《数字化转型实践与案例》. 机械工业出版社, 2021.
- 王海燕. 《企业数字化转型方法论》. 电子工业出版社, 2022.
本文相关FAQs
🐍 Python和商业智能平台到底有啥不一样?选哪个能让数据分析更省心?
老板最近非要我搞数据分析,问我Python是不是就是商业智能平台?说实话,我自己也有点懵……平时用Python写点脚本,感觉挺灵活,但公司同事天天在聊BI工具,说可视化和协作才是王道。有没有懂行的能帮我捋一捋,Python和BI平台到底啥区别?企业选哪个会更轻松?
回答 | 轻松科普+职场体验版
其实这问题,很多刚入行的小伙伴都问过。我一开始也以为Python就是数据分析的万能钥匙,后来真碰到企业项目才发现,Python和商业智能(BI)平台根本不是一个路数。
先说Python。它本质上就是个编程语言,确实强大,搞数据处理、自动化、AI啥的都能上手。而且像pandas、numpy、matplotlib这类库,做数据清洗、分析、可视化也很顺手。问题来了:这些东西用起来,得会写代码啊!公司里不是每个人都能搞定代码,尤其是业务部门的小伙伴,看到代码头都大了。
BI平台(比如FineBI、Tableau、PowerBI这些),更像是数据分析的“傻瓜相机”。你不用懂技术,直接拖拖拽拽,数据就能出图、做报表、甚至还能联动分析。关键是它们还能支持多人协作,老板随时看报表,不用等你加班写脚本。
来个职场实战对比:
对比维度 | Python | 商业智能平台(BI) |
---|---|---|
上手门槛 | 需要编程基础 | 零基础可用 |
数据处理灵活性 | 超强(能做几乎所有操作) | 常规场景足够,极复杂需扩展 |
可视化能力 | 需要写代码、调库 | 一键出图,互动式操作 |
协作能力 | 基本没有,代码难共享 | 多人同步,权限可控 |
自动化报表 | 需要部署脚本、定时任务 | 自带自动化功能 |
实际项目里,如果团队数据分析师多、需求复杂,Python肯定是主力。但你要是想快速赋能全员,老板、销售、运营都能看数、做决策,BI平台才是“降本增效”的神器。
给你个建议——公司如果刚起步、数据量不大,可以先用BI工具,像FineBI这种就挺适合,免费试用还能玩转各种数据源: FineBI工具在线试用 。等团队技术成熟,再考虑Python深度开发,能两手抓效果更好。
总之,Python和BI不是谁替代谁,更多是一起配合,用对场景,数据分析效率直接翻倍。希望对你有帮助!
🔎 不会写代码,BI工具用起来真的能解决数据分析的“卡点”吗?
最近公司数据越来越多,业务线也多,大家都吐槽Excel处理太慢。老板又不想招聘一堆程序员,问我BI工具能不能搞定日常的数据分析和自动报表。有没有人能分享下,BI到底能不能让普通员工轻松上手?实际用起来卡点多吗?有没有啥坑要注意?
回答 | 经验分享+避坑指南版
哎,这个问题太真实了!公司推广数据分析的时候,大家都会问:“我不会写代码,BI工具真能帮我省心吗?”我自己踩过不少坑,来给大家聊聊。
BI工具的最大优势就是“门槛低”。拿FineBI举例,基本上只要你用过Excel,拖拖拽拽就能做出各种数据看板、智能图表,甚至能用自然语言问答功能直接查数据,比如输入“最近三个月销售额”,立马就出图。业务同事都夸:“终于不用求IT小哥帮忙了!”
但实话说,BI工具也不是一把万能钥匙,遇到这些情况就容易卡壳:
- 数据源太多,格式乱:比如有些数据藏在老系统里,或者Excel表格命名混乱,BI虽然支持多数据源联动,但前期数据治理还是得花功夫。
- 复杂分析逻辑:比如多表关联、动态分组、嵌套计算,这些场景下BI自助建模能搞定80%,剩下的复杂逻辑还是要懂点SQL或者让IT帮忙定制。
- 权限和协作:BI工具确实支持协同,但权限设置不细致,可能会有数据泄漏风险。像FineBI这种有“指标中心”治理枢纽,能细粒度管控数据授权,省了不少安全隐患。
- 自动化和扩展:日常报表自动推送没问题,但你要做很复杂的数据挖掘、机器学习,还是得配合Python、R之类的脚本。
给你列个公司实战清单,看看都有哪些“爽点”和“坑点”:
场景 | BI工具优势 | 可能遇到的难点 | 解决建议 |
---|---|---|---|
日常报表 | 一键生成、自动推送 | 数据源杂乱 | 先做数据治理,统一结构 |
业务分析 | 可视化拖拽、动态交互 | 复杂逻辑建模 | 让IT定制,或用SQL扩展 |
协作共享 | 多人同步、权限可控 | 权限细分难 | 选支持指标中心的BI工具 |
数据探索 | 智能图表、AI问答 | 高级数据挖掘 | 配合Python/R等开发 |
所以,普通员工用BI工具做日常分析、报表、可视化,基本没有门槛,效率提升很明显。要想解决所有卡点,关键是公司得有“数据资产治理”意识,把数据源规划好、权限管理到位,再选个功能全面、易上手的BI平台。我用FineBI这两年,感觉升级速度贼快,很多新功能都是为业务场景量身打造,推荐你可以试试: FineBI工具在线试用 。
一句话总结:不会代码也能用BI工具,但想让数据分析又快又稳,还是得搭配点数据治理和团队协作,别光靠工具“包治百病”哦!
🧠 企业到底该选Python还是BI?哪个能让数据变成生产力?
公司准备数字化转型,CTO和业务部门吵起来了:技术派坚持Python全家桶,业务派要全员上BI工具。老板让我出个方案,怎么选才不踩坑?有没有实际案例能说明,到底什么情况下选Python,什么情况下选BI,企业怎样才能让数据真正变成生产力?
回答 | 案例分析+战略视角版
这个问题太有代表性了,几乎所有转型企业都经历过“Python派VS BI派大战”。我来聊聊实际项目和行业里头的真实故事,顺便帮你梳理决策逻辑。
先说结论:企业数字化转型,不是选“Python还是BI”,而是要搞清楚自己的核心需求和发展阶段。两者其实是互补的。
来看两个真实案例:
案例一:传统制造企业的BI升级
某大型制造企业,业务部门多、数据分散,刚开始全靠Excel统计,效率低得一批。IT部门用Python搭建了自动化ETL流程,但业务同事不会用。后来上了FineBI,数据自动汇聚、报表一键出,业务部门直接在线做分析,老板随时看业绩。IT团队继续用Python做底层数据清洗,BI负责业务分析和展示,效率提升3倍以上。
案例二:互联网公司深度定制化
一家互联网公司,数据量巨大、需求多变,Python开发团队负责建数据仓库、做复杂模型,还能跑机器学习算法。业务部门用BI平台(比如FineBI),做日常运营监控、用户行为分析。两边独立又协同,数据资产沉淀快,创新速度贼快。
选型建议来了:
企业场景 | 推荐方案 | 理由 |
---|---|---|
团队技术强,需求复杂 | Python+BI组合 | 灵活开发,业务可视化,效率最大化 |
数据分析团队少,业务驱动 | BI为主,Python辅助 | 降低门槛,全员赋能,运营决策快 |
需要数据资产沉淀与治理 | BI平台(指标中心) | 支持数据治理、权限管控,安全可靠 |
有AI、自动化需求 | Python与BI深度集成 | 算法开发与业务分析无缝衔接 |
重点提醒:
- 别把Python和BI看成对立面,最强的方案其实是“两手抓”:底层数据治理、模型开发用Python,上层业务分析、协作、可视化交给BI。
- 选BI工具要关注“数据治理能力”,像FineBI的指标中心,不仅能统一指标、权限,还支持各类数据源自动化处理,让数据真正变成资产。
- 企业数字化转型,不是单靠技术,而是技术和业务部门一起协同,选型一定要结合实际业务需求、团队能力和长期发展规划。
老板问我怎么选?我的建议:
- 先梳理业务场景和数据需求,评估团队技术能力。
- 选易用、可扩展的BI工具(比如FineBI),全员赋能,支持数据治理和协作。
- 技术团队搭建Python自动化和模型开发体系,两者集成起来,数据就是生产力!
最后,谁用数据快、谁决策准,谁就能抢到市场先机。别死磕工具本身,思路打开才是制胜关键!